Wood Rot Removal in Boulder, CO
Wood rot removal services focus on identifying and eliminating decayed wood caused by moisture exposure, pests, or fungi. This process typically involves inspecting affected areas such as decks, window frames, door jambs, siding, and structural beams, then safely removing the compromised material. Once the damaged wood is removed, the area can be treated to prevent future decay and prepared for repairs or replacements, helping to maintain the integrity and safety of the property.
Homeowners interested in wood rot removal should understand the extent of the damage and whether it is localized or widespread. It’s important to assess if the rot is affecting structural components or decorative features, as this impacts the scope of work needed. Property owners usually seek clarity on the causes of the rot, the materials involved, and the necessary steps to restore the affected areas, ensuring the longevity and stability of their home’s wood elements.

Wood Rot Removal Questions
What causes wood rot in homes? Wood rot is typically caused by prolonged exposure to moisture, which promotes fungal growth and deterioration of wooden structures.
How can I tell if my wood has rot? Signs include soft, spongy wood, discoloration, visible mold or fungus, and peeling paint or coating.
Is wood rot a safety concern? Yes, extensive rot can weaken structural components, potentially compromising the safety of a building.
What areas are most vulnerable to wood rot? Commonly affected areas include window frames, door jambs, soffits, fascia boards, and deck supports.
